mirror of
https://github.com/YGGverse/xash3d-fwgs.git
synced 2025-01-19 11:30:34 +00:00
Revert "engine: network: do not read from uninitialized sockaddr storage"
This reverts commit 4f78ec01cf39fda45bd190309f53ce12724b7413.
This commit is contained in:
parent
ae66291272
commit
eaf9a9283a
@ -1451,10 +1451,10 @@ static qboolean NET_QueuePacket( netsrc_t sock, netadr_t *from, byte *data, size
|
|||||||
addr_len = sizeof( addr );
|
addr_len = sizeof( addr );
|
||||||
ret = recvfrom( net_socket, buf, sizeof( buf ), 0, (struct sockaddr *)&addr, &addr_len );
|
ret = recvfrom( net_socket, buf, sizeof( buf ), 0, (struct sockaddr *)&addr, &addr_len );
|
||||||
|
|
||||||
|
NET_SockadrToNetadr( &addr, from );
|
||||||
|
|
||||||
if( !NET_IsSocketError( ret ))
|
if( !NET_IsSocketError( ret ))
|
||||||
{
|
{
|
||||||
NET_SockadrToNetadr( &addr, from );
|
|
||||||
|
|
||||||
if( ret < NET_MAX_FRAGMENT )
|
if( ret < NET_MAX_FRAGMENT )
|
||||||
{
|
{
|
||||||
// Transfer data
|
// Transfer data
|
||||||
|
Loading…
x
Reference in New Issue
Block a user